Gov. Reynolds signs 19 bills into law

State capitol

DES MOINES – Gov. Kim Reynolds signed the following 19 bills into law Wednesday:

House File 2234: an Act relating to shortening the periods of time for redeeming real property from foreclosure and delaying sale of foreclosed property and relating to the statute of limitations period for executing judgments on claims for rent. This bill passed the Iowa House on April 4, 79-19 and the Iowa Senate on May 2, 27-19.

House File 2252: an Act relating to programs and activities administered by the Secretary of State, including the Safe at Home program, special election dates, candidate and voter registration filing requirements, election audits, voting systems, and civil office vacancies, and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a House on March 8, 58-40 and the Iowa Senate on May 5, 41-6.

House File 2342: an Act relating to the seizure and disposition of property by the Department of Natural Resources and requiring a report.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on April 16, 30-18 and the Iowa House on April 18, 65-31.

House File 2372: an Act concerning county supervisor representation and districting plans and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on April 4, 26-20 and the Iowa House on April 23, 54-41.

House File 2440: an Act relating to certain water quality programs and other provisions properly related to water quality, making appropriations, and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a House on Feb. 26, 67-31 and the Iowa Senate on May 4, 34-12.

House File 2443: an Act relating to the delinquency jurisdiction of the juvenile court and the confidentiality and disclosure of certain juvenile court records. This bill passed the Iowa House on March 8, 98-0 and the Iowa Senate on April 16, 48-0.

House File 2475: an Act relating to governmental ethics and the regulation of lobbyists and gifts and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a House on March 29, 97-0 and the Iowa Senate on May 2, 46-0.

House File 2478: an Act amending the sales tax imposed on certain machinery, equipment, attachments, and replacement parts used in construction. This bill passed the Iowa House on April 17, 98-0 and the Iowa Senate on May 5, 47-0.

House File 2488: an Act concerning the issuance of temporary permits to practice cosmetology arts and sciences under certain circumstances, and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a House on April 25, 95-0 and the Iowa Senate on May 2, 46-0.

House File 2500: an Act relating to the workforce housing tax incentives program by providing for limited extensions of completion deadlines for housing projects, and including applicability provisions. This bill passed the Iowa House on May 3, 88-2 and the Iowa Senate on May 5, 45-2.

Senate File 385: an Act relating to the revised uniform athlete agents act and providing remedies and penalties.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on March 6, 2017, 50-0 and the Iowa House on April 25, 94.1.

Senate File 2099: an Act relating to probate and the administration of small estates and including effective date and applicability provisions.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on March 28, 46-0 and the Iowa House on May 4, 85-1.

Senate File 2298: an Act relating to pharmacy regulation, including the composition of the board of pharmacy and the wholesale distribution of prescription drugs and devices, and including penalties.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on Feb. 27, 50-0 and the Iowa House on May 2, 92-0.

Senate File 2322: an Act relating to the practice of pharmacy, including the administration of certain drugs and vaccines and the establishment of technician product verification programs.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on March 5, 49-0 and the Iowa House on May 2, 92-0.

Senate File 2353: an Act relating to the membership and duties of the state and local workforce development boards and related responsibilities of the department of workforce development and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a House on April 23, 88-7 and the Iowa Senate on April 30, 46-2.

Senate File 2390: an Act relating to licensure and regulation for the hotel sanitation code, home bakeries, and food establishments and food processing plants, modifying fees and penalties, and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on April 24, 42-3 and the Iowa House on May 3, 86-4.

Senate File 2400: an Act relating to municipal risk protection and the classification of library districts as municipalities for the purpose of joining a local government risk pool and including effective date provisions.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on April 5, 46-0 and the Iowa House on May 3, 90-0.

Senate File 2407: an Act modifying the rebate of sales and use tax to the owner or operator of a raceway facility and including effective date and retroactive applicability provisions. This bill passed the Iowa Senate on April 30, 40-8 and the Iowa House on May 3, 84-6.

Senate Joint Resolution 2011: a Joint Resolution authorizing the temporary sale of merchandise at a toy benefit for Iowa children on the State Capitol Complex grounds. This joint resolution passed the Iowa Senate on April 12, 46-0 and the Iowa House on April 18, 96-0.
